Do Statins Cause Fatigue? Understanding the Side Effects

Yes, statins can make some people feel more tired. Fatigue is one of the potential side effects, particularly during exercise. If you are experiencing this, consult your healthcare provider. They might adjust the dosage or switch you to a different medication.

  1. What are the common side effects of statins? Common side effects of statins include muscle pain, fatigue, digestive issues, and an increased risk of diabetes.
  2. How can I manage fatigue caused by statins? If you're experiencing fatigue from statins, consult your healthcare provider. They may recommend adjusting the dosage or switching medications to alleviate symptoms.
  3. Are all statins the same in terms of side effects? No, different statins can have varying side effects. It's essential to discuss with your healthcare provider which statin is best for you.
  4. Can lifestyle changes help reduce the side effects of statins? Yes, making lifestyle changes such as a balanced diet, regular exercise, and managing stress can help mitigate some side effects associated with statin use.
